How To Fix BUPA_HIERARCHY008 - Business partner &1 was assigned to node &2


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: BUPA_HIERARCHY - BP Group Hierarchy

  • Message number: 008

  • Message text: Business partner &1 was assigned to node &2

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message BUPA_HIERARCHY008 - Business partner &1 was assigned to node &2 ?

    The SAP error message BUPA_HIERARCHY008 indicates that a business partner (BP) has already been assigned to a specific node in a business partner hierarchy. This error typically occurs when you attempt to assign a business partner to a node where it is already assigned, which violates the uniqueness constraint of the assignment.

    Cause:

    • The business partner you are trying to assign (denoted as &1) is already linked to the node (denoted as &2) in the hierarchy.
    • This can happen if there is an attempt to reassign the same business partner to the same node or if there is a misunderstanding of the hierarchy structure.

    Solution:

    1. Check Existing Assignments:

      • Use transaction code BP to view the business partner details and check the hierarchy assignments. Ensure that the business partner is not already assigned to the node you are trying to assign it to.
    2. Remove Existing Assignment:

      • If you need to reassign the business partner to a different node, first remove the existing assignment from the current node before making a new assignment.
    3. Correct Hierarchy Structure:

      • Review the hierarchy structure to ensure that the business partner is assigned correctly according to your organizational needs. If necessary, adjust the hierarchy to accommodate the required assignments.
